وَعَنْ عُمَرَ – رضى الله عنه – { أَنَّهُ قَبَّلَ اَلْحَجَرَ [ اَلْأَسْوَدَ ] فَقَالَ: إِنِّي أَعْلَمُ أَنَّكَ حَجَرٌ لَا تَضُرُّ وَلَا تَنْفَعُ, وَلَوْلَا أَنِّي رَأَيْتُ رَسُولَ اَللَّهِ – صلى الله عليه وسلم -يُقَبِّلُكَ مَا قَبَّلْتُكَ } مُتَّفَقٌ عَلَيْهِ 1 . 1 – صحيح. رواه البخاري ( 1597 )، ومسلم ( 1270 )، واللفظ للبخاري.
‘Umar (RAA) narrated that he kissed the Black Stone and said, ‘I know that you are a stone and can neither benefit anyone nor harm anyone. Had I not seen Allah’s Messenger(صلى الله عليه وسلم) kissing you, I would not have kissed you.’ Agreed upon.
